DatePicker не является функцией

Этот вопрос уже задавался много раз, но ни один из них не помог мне. Я пытаюсь использовать этот сборщик даты вJSP файл. Это мой сценарий

<head>
<title>My Home</title>
<link rel="stylesheet" type="text/css"
href="../resource/css/page-style.css" />
<link rel="stylesheet" type="text/css"
href="../resource/css/jQuery-ui.css" />
<script src="../resource/js/jquery-1.9.1.js"></script>
<script src="../resource/js/jquery-ui.js"></script>
<script type="text/javascript" src="../resource/js/form-elements.js"></script>

<script type="text/javascript">
$("document").ready(function() {
    $("#shortcuts").load("shortcut.html");
    $("#datepicker").datepicker();
    alert('jQuery is working');
});
</script>
</head>

shortcut файл загружается отлично, также отображается предупреждение. Я получаю сообщение об ошибке какTypeError: $(...).datepicker is not a function, Я не сталкиваюсь с этой проблемой, если я запускаю этот скрипт в html-файле, размещенном на моем рабочем столе, когда я копирую код come в мою среду IDE и запускаю его, я получаю эту ошибку в своей консоли. Пожалуйста, предложите мне, что я могу сделать? Я знаю, что этот вопрос задают несколько раз, я проверил каждый ответ, это единственныйссылка иметь близкое соответствие с моей проблемой, но у меня не получилось.

Ответы на вопрос(3)

Ваш ответ на вопрос